Tony Hawk: Puzzles, Skateboards, And Trivia

Pro-skateboarder Tony Hawk discusses how he fell in love with the sport, life at the top of the skating world, and his new video game. Then, he plays "This, That or The Other" against Adam Lambert.
Tony Hawk appears on <em>Ask Me Another</em> at the Balboa Theatre in San Diego, California.

Tony Hawk's first visit to a skatepark proved to be a life-altering occasion as a child. "I literally saw people flying out of these empty swimming pools, and that was my moment," he told Ophira Eisenberg, host of NPR's , at the Balboa Theatre in San Diego.
